What is Pyspark

What is Pyspark used for

Pyspark stands as a robust integration of the Python programming language with Apache Spark, empowering a dynamic and efficient platform for big data analytics. This synergy offers a versatile environment tailored for dissecting vast data volumes, real-time data stream processing, and the development of machine learning models. Notable applications include:

  • Handling extensive data collections
  • Analyzing streaming data in real time
  • Crafting and deploying machine learning solutions

Employing Pyspark enables organizations to leverage the expertise of Pyspark developers, bringing forth innovative solutions that cater to complex data-driven challenges. Whether it’s for analyzing financial trends, enabling predictive analytics in healthcare, or optimizing technology operations, Pyspark serves as a foundational tool for data scientists and Pyspark programmers aiming to unlock deep insights and enhance data-driven decision-making processes.

Why is Pyspark in demand

The surge in demand for Pyspark is directly linked to its superior ability in managing extensive datasets efficiently. Industries spanning finance, healthcare, technology, and more turn to Pyspark for crucial data insight extraction. Its standout features include:

  • Remarkable speed: Ensures rapid data processing
  • High scalability: Capable of handling intricate and vast datasets
  • Unmatched versatility: Compatible with numerous programming languages

Professionals who specialize in Pyspark, known as Pyspark consultants, play a pivotal role in deploying these capabilities effectively. Their expertise is increasingly sought-after as businesses strive to leverage data for strategic decisions.

Who are Pyspark Developers

What Pyspark Developers do

Pyspark Developers are specialized professionals who work with Pyspark to build and implement applications that process large data sets. Their work involves coding, testing, and deploying Pyspark applications. Here’s a glimpse into their key responsibilities:

  • Writing code in Python to work with Spark
  • Creating algorithms for data analysis
  • Developing applications that can process extensive data volumes

Pyspark programmers, as they are often called, bring a unique set of skills to the table, focusing on crafting scalable, efficient solutions for data-intensive challenges. Their expertise in both Python and Apache Spark enables them to develop sophisticated applications that harness the power of big data. By hiring Pyspark developers, companies can leverage this technological prowess to gain deeper insights, make informed decisions, and maintain a competitive edge in today’s data-driven world.

Main responsibilities of Pyspark Developers

The role of a Pyspark developer extends beyond mere code development; it encompasses a comprehensive grasp of data analysis and processing techniques. Key responsibilities for these professionals include:

  • Crafting durable, high-performance Pyspark applications
  • Guaranteeing data precision and reliability
  • Enhancing application efficiency for optimal speed and performance

By embodying these duties, Pyspark developers ensure the smooth and effective handling of voluminous data sets, playing a crucial role in the decision-making processes of businesses.

Skills to look for in Pyspark Developers

When looking to hire Pyspark developers, identifying candidates with a strong combination of technical proficiency and problem-solving capabilities is critical. Key competencies to seek include:

  • Proficient coding abilities in Python
  • Comprehensive understanding of Apache Spark
  • Acquaintance with big data management tools such as Hadoop
  • Analytical prowess and the capacity to troubleshoot complex problems

These skills are fundamental in ensuring that the Pyspark developer or Pyspark programmer you choose can effectively contribute to your data processing and analysis projects. Identifying individuals who can navigate the intricacies of big data and provide innovative solutions will place your team at an advantage in the competitive data science landscape.

Senior Pyspark Developers Salary in The US

In the competitive landscape of data processing and analysis, Senior Pyspark developers in the United States command a lucrative remuneration, mirroring the high demand for their specialized skills. The compensation package for these seasoned professionals typically ranges from $110,000 to $160,000 annually. This variance in pay is influenced by factors such as their accumulated experience in the field and the prestige of the employing company. Businesses keen on harnessing big data’s potential often find hiring senior Pyspark developers a strategic investment, anticipating the high-level expertise they bring to managing vast datasets and implementing complex algorithms.

What are the tools used by Pyspark Developers?

Professionals skilled in Pyspark development, termed here as Pyspark developers, employ a suite of sophisticated technology to streamline and enhance the data analysis and processing workflows. Essential tools in their toolkit consist of:

  • Apache Spark: The foundational framework that enables rapid data processing.
  • Python: The primary language for scripting and algorithm development.
  • Hadoop: A system essential for handling and storing extensive datasets.
  • Kubernetes: A key orchestration tool for managing containerized applications.

These tools are instrumental for Pyspark developers in crafting applications that can tackle the complexities of massive data sets efficiently. By leveraging these technologies, they ensure the scalability and performance of data processing applications.

Benefits of Hiring Pyspark Developers

Enlisting the services of Pyspark Developers offers numerous advantages for organizations. These specialists are adept at navigating complex data processing projects, providing critical insights that bolster decision-making processes. Key advantages include:

  • Enhanced speed in data processing
  • Superior quality in data examination
  • Economic effectiveness in managing voluminous data sets

By opting to hire Pyspark experts, companies can leverage these benefits to optimize their data analysis capabilities and improve their operational efficiency.

Why hire offshore Pyspark Developers

Enlisting the services of offshore Pyspark developers presents a cost-effective strategy for businesses aiming to amplify their operational capabilities. This approach unlocks a worldwide talent base, ensuring:

  • Substantial savings on compensation
  • Enhanced adaptability in expanding technical teams
  • Broad-ranging expert knowledge

Opting to hire offshore Pyspark developers not only contributes to significant financial advantages but also allows companies to effortlessly adapt and scale their Pyspark projects. By tapping into a pool of top Pyspark developers, organizations can leverage the vast array of skills and experiences these professionals offer, thereby enhancing project outcomes and driving innovation.

FAQ: Hire Pyspark Developers

Why is Pyspark considered a valuable tool for big data processing in businesses today?

Pyspark is widely acknowledged for its ability to handle massive volumes of data with unparalleled efficiency. It offers a seamless integration of Python’s simplicity with Spark’s vast capabilities in data processing, enabling businesses to analyze large datasets in real-time. This unique combination allows for insightful decision-making, fueled by a deep understanding of data-driven trends. Embracing Pyspark positions a company at the forefront of innovation, making it not just an option but a necessity for staying competitive in today’s data-rich environment. Imagine empowering your team to unlock insights from your data that could redefine your strategic direction—this is the potential that Pyspark brings to your table.

How does Pyspark facilitate a faster decision-making process within a company?

Pyspark's robust framework is designed to streamline data analysis, thereby accelerating the decision-making process. By enabling the processing of large datasets in real-time, it provides immediate access to actionable insights. This rapid turnaround is critical in today's fast-paced business environment, where the ability to quickly pivot and adapt strategies can significantly impact a company's success. Integrating Pyspark into your operations is akin to empowering your decision-makers with psychic-like foresight, enabling them to identify opportunities and address challenges with remarkable speed and accuracy.

Can Pyspark integration enhance the collaborative efforts of different departments within a company?

Absolutely. Pyspark fosters a culture of collaboration by providing a common framework that bridges the gap between technical and non-technical teams. It offers tools that are accessible to everyone, from data scientists to business analysts, facilitating a cohesive effort in data analysis and interpretation. This cross-departmental synergy not only enhances productivity but also promotes the exchange of ideas, leading to innovative solutions that can drive your business forward. Think of Pyspark as the glue that binds different talents and perspectives within your company, harnessing the collective wisdom to achieve shared goals.

Is Pyspark scalable enough to grow with my business?

Pyspark stands out for its exceptional scalability. It is built on Apache Spark, known for its ability to distribute data processing tasks across multiple nodes, making it inherently scalable. Whether your business is experiencing a surge in data volume or expanding its operations, Pyspark can effortlessly adapt to these changes. Its dynamic nature allows you to scale your data processing capabilities up or down based on your current needs, ensuring that you're always operating at peak efficiency. By integrating Pyspark, you're not just investing in a tool for today but securing a partner that will evolve with your business, fueling your growth at every stage.

How can Pyspark contribute to a company's competitive edge in the market?

In a world where data is king, Pyspark equips businesses with the ability to unlock valuable insights from their data, a critical factor in gaining a competitive edge. It allows for the processing of vast amounts of data in real-time, delivering insights that are not just accurate but timely. This can significantly enhance your strategic decisions, product developments, and customer engagements. Moreover, Pyspark's capability to simplify complex data processes means that your team can focus more on strategic initiatives rather than getting bogged down by technicalities. In essence, Pyspark is not just a tool; it's a strategic asset that transforms data into a powerful ally, enabling your business to outmaneuver competitors and lead in your market space.

Frequently Asked Questions

Do you offer a trial period?

We extend a 30-day trial period, during which you may terminate the engagement with a brief 2-day notice.

How is the pricing structured?

Pricing at Hivex follows a monthly subscription model, determined by the developer level and contract duration.

What are the payment terms?

Invoices are issued monthly, with a degree of flexibility for alternate billing cycles, and come with Net 10 terms for client review before payment processing.

How can I make a payment?

We offer multiple payment avenues including Credit Card, ACH, wire transfer, or check, for your convenience.

Are there any additional costs or fees?

No hidden fees exist; any pricing for additional services or features requested will be transparently discussed and agreed upon upfront.

Can I hire developers full-time or on a long-term basis?

Absolutely, we offer flexible arrangements for full-time or long-term developer engagements, with a 7-day notice period for contract termination, ensuring a balanced approach to project commitments.